Wow. Just wow. New Fortune sent a $10 coupon for $50 spent in the mail and we took a chance on a date night. We are so glad we did. The service was awesome. The environment is great (no TVs!!). The food was amazing. It is no surprise this won “Best Asian—Greater Milwaukee” in 2019! Shoutout to our awesome, attentive, and funny server Eric!

We had a Year of the Dragon cocktail. Strawberry, fresh squeezed lemonade, and vodka. It was a great compliment to the spicy mustard. The homemade Spicy mustard, and sweet and sour sauce were delicious. The spicy mustard is a horseradish mustard that packs a great punch up front and then backs off so you can still taste your food. The combination platter was a great way to start—some of the best shrimp tempura we’ve had, a delicious beef stick, a unique chick stick, and some of the best crab ragoons I’ve ever had. The egg roll wasn’t my favorite, but it was still good. As for our entrees, the kung Pao beef was with peanut, crispy water chestnuts, bamboo shoots, crunchy green bell peppers, and peanut sauce with a spicy bite. The hung sue was even better, the tempura on the chicken was amazing and it had mushrooms and snap peas in addition to bamboo and chestnuts.

Cons: it’s a little difficult to find parking. We ended up parking on the street behind a ways. Also, the rice was a little dry? Like it’d been sitting in a pot for awhile. But once you smothered it in the sauce it was great.

Other than that, no cons at all. It was SPECTACULAR!

Service was slow, there were lots of servers. Restaurant didn’t seem too busy. Took a long time to get my Sake Screwdriver.

Appetizers
Combination platter, came in a big bowl, with a little fire. The combination platter had 1 egg roll, 2 crab ragoon, 1 beef on a stick, 1 chicken on a stick, 1 fried shrimp. Everything tasted great, the best were the crab ragoon and fried shrimp.

Main entree
Honey Walnut Shrimp, fried shrimp tossed in a mayo sauce on a bed of steamed broccoli, drizzled with honey and topped with candied walnuts.

The broccoli was still very green, fresh and crisp, not overcooked, big pieces of broccoli. The shrimp were deep fried, large, sweet and crunchy, tossed in a mayo sauce. This was a weird combination. Everything tasted great but I preferred each ingredient on their own.
